Feb 20, 2024 · Approximately one-third of children will have recurrent febrile seizures during early childhood, and the risk is increased in association with certain clinical features, including young age, low fever, family history of febrile seizures, and abnormal development at the time of first seizure.

  5. Most children outgrow febrile seizures altogether by 5 to 6 years old. Once a child has experienced one febrile seizure, however, they are more likely to have another. Though fever-reducing medications may make a child more comfortable during illness, they can’t prevent a febrile seizure.
